JPMorgan Chase Commits $30 Million to Support Historically Black Colleges and Universities and Students
Commitment will expand career pathways, student development programming and promote financial education resources on campuses
JPMorgan Chase announced an expanded five-year, $30 million commitment to the financial and career success of students at Historically Black Colleges and Universities (HBCUs). This commitment expands on the firm’s Advancing Black Pathways (ABP) initiative which launched in 2019 to chart clearer pathways toward economic success and empowerment within the Black community.

New Green Pearl in Switzerland: Waldhotel Fletschhorn Saas Fee
The Waldhotel Fletschhorn in Saas Fee is all about sustainability and becomes the latest member of Green Pearls® Unique Places. The hotel with its 13 rooms and suites is located just outside the car-free Swiss mountain resort in the middle of a spruce forest and is known nationwide for its gourmet restaurant Fletschhorn.
